Key ceremony checklist — item 3 (FareSplit pricing experiment)

Okay team, this one matters: we're rotating the key that gates the FareSplit ticket-pricing experiment config. If support can't decrypt the experiment bucket assignments, you can't tell customers why they saw a different price — so don't rush it. Grab a witness, confirm the old key shows as retired in the ledger, and do a test decrypt of yesterday's assignment file. When the sealed config store asks for its unlock phrase, use the one right below.

recovery phrase for fajeg-kawep: druix-gorius-briax-ulaeth-fraox-lammir-pelox-jormir-pelwyn-julir

Night-shift staff: Floor 4 of the Tellhaven Building opens this week. After 21:00, access is via the rear stairwell only; the lifts are locked out overnight during the settling period. Complete a walk-through of the new floor once per shift and log it. The stairwell keypad accepts the code below.

badge for yahop-fawep: bdg-XBKXI-68071

# Build Provenance: Calendar Sync Conflict Resolver

Plugin authors integrating with the Driftvale calendar sync engine should verify which resolver build they target. Conflict-resolution behavior changed between the merge-window rewrite and earlier releases, so provenance matters when reproducing bugs. Each published resolver artifact carries an attestation covering source, toolchain, and test results. The token identifying the current attested build follows.

session token of kahag-bawip = htk6_729d08

Step 4 — Warm pools (Driftjaw)

Cold starts on Driftjaw handlers spike after each deploy. Set DRIFTJAW_WARM_POOL=6 in the stage env file before promoting; the scheduler pre-provisions that many instances per handler. Verify warm counts in the fleet panel before flipping traffic. The pre-warmer authenticates to the provisioning API with a credential that must sit in the same env file, on the next line.

vault entry, fadup-tagag: RELAY_SECRET8=2fd92179